Students and staffStudent numbers
  • Undergraduate - 26,460
  • Postgraduate - 9,195
  • Graduate employers - 13,500 companies
  • Alumni - 180,000 in 192 countries
  • Continuing education attendees - 60,000 per annum
The University of Manchester receives 63,000 undergraduate applications per annum. This makes us the most popular university in the country.

StaffThere are 11,330 staff employed by the University of Manchester, making us one of the biggest employers in the north-west. This includes more than 5,000 academic and research staff.
1 `# v% h6 G! `6 `9 z4 vBreakdown of staff
  • Academic - 3,502
  • Research - 1,718
  • Management/professional - 1,284
  • Clerical - 1,841
  • Manual - 966
  • Technical - 850
  • Computing/IT - 294
  • Library assistants - 202
  • Craft - 106
  • Nursing/professions allied to nursing - 77
  • Other - 490
  • Total - 11,330
